One of the key features of secure radio communication systems is encryption. Encryption algorithms are used to convert plain text messages into a scrambled format that can only be deciphered by authorized users with the corresponding decryption keys. This ensures that even if the communication is intercepted, the information remains unintelligible to unauthorized parties. Advanced encryption algorithms such as AES (Advanced Encryption Standard) and DES (Data Encryption Standard) are commonly used in secure radio communication systems to protect sensitive information from being compromised.

Authentication is another important aspect of secure radio communication systems. Authentication mechanisms verify the identities of users and devices to ensure that only authorized parties can access the communication channels. This helps prevent impersonation attacks and unauthorized access to the system, safeguarding the integrity and confidentiality of the communication. Two-factor authentication, biometric verification, and secure key exchange protocols are commonly used in secure radio communication systems to authenticate users and devices securely.

secure radio communication systems also employ frequency hopping and spread spectrum techniques to enhance the security of communication channels. Frequency hopping involves rapidly changing the transmission frequency within a predefined range, making it difficult for eavesdroppers to intercept and decipher the communication signal. Spread spectrum techniques spread the signal over a wide frequency band, reducing the impact of interference and jamming attacks on the communication channel. By combining these techniques, secure radio communication systems are able to provide reliable and secure communication in dynamic and hostile environments.

In addition to encryption, authentication, and frequency hopping, secure radio communication systems also implement secure voice and data transmission protocols to protect the confidentiality and integrity of the communication. Secure voice protocols such as Secure Real-time Transport Protocol (SRTP) and Secure Voice over IP (SVoIP) encrypt voice communications over IP networks, ensuring that conversations remain private and secure. Secure data transmission protocols such as Secure Socket Layer (SSL) and Transport Layer Security (TLS) protect data exchanges over radio frequencies, preventing unauthorized access and tampering of sensitive information.
